Prime factorization is a fundamental concept in mathematics that involves breaking down a number into its simplest building blocks, known as prime numbers. A prime number is a positive integer that is divisible only by itself and 1. To find the prime factors of 70, we start by dividing it by the smallest prime number, which is 2. We get 35, and since 35 is also divisible by 5, we can break it down further into 5 and 7. Therefore, the prime factorization of 70 is 2 × 5 × 7.
